Iran, Safavid art, dated 1579-1580
Arabic manuscript on paper. 266 folios and two binding folios. 14 to 16 lines per page in fine naskh script within a frame of gold, red and blue fillets. Marginal medallion on folio 202 with green, gold and blue filleting. Rosettes at the end of the verses in gold. Sura titles written in gold thuluth. Colophon dated 987 H./ 1579-80. First double-page replacement, with the text of the Fatiha on a gilt background, illuminated with poly-lobed cartouches on a cobalt-blue background, and on the verso the beginning of Sura al-Baqara surmounted by an illuminated sarlowh. Bound in red morocco with stamped and gilt decoration of medallions with pendants. Condition: old restorations, erasures, stains, wetness, a few tears, claims are not systematic, hole on folio 3; the first two folios added later. Expert L.S.
H. 32.5 cm; L. 22 cm
